HILO, Hawai'i – Hawai'i Hilo Men's Basketball fell to Point Loma, 84-69, Saturday evening in Pacific West Conference play at the Afook-Chinen Civic Auditorium.
Just three points separated the two teams at the midway point before Point Loma managed to pull away in the second half. The Sea Lions hit seven 3-pointers (12 total for the game) through the final 20 minutes while the Vulcans shot just 35.7 percent from the field (41.5 percent overall for the game).
Jamal Entezami led Hawai'i Hilo with 17 points on 6-of-8 shooting. Julio Montes II was a perfect 10 for 10 at the free throw line on the way to finishing with 14 points.
